[PATCH 3/6 v2] cpufreq: tolerate inexact values when collecting stats

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



When collecting stats, if a frequency doesn't match the table, go through
the table again with both the search frequency and table values shifted
left by 10 bits.

Changes from v1:
	Implemented a simple round-up algorithm instead of the over/under
method that could cause errors on Intel processors with boost mode.
---
 drivers/cpufreq/cpufreq_stats.c | 8 +++++++-
 1 file changed, 7 insertions(+), 1 deletion(-)

diff --git a/drivers/cpufreq/cpufreq_stats.c b/drivers/cpufreq/cpufreq_stats.c
index 3998316..ab583e7 100644
--- a/drivers/cpufreq/cpufreq_stats.c
+++ b/drivers/cpufreq/cpufreq_stats.c
@@ -158,8 +158,12 @@ static struct attribute_group stats_attr_group = {
 static int freq_table_get_index(struct cpufreq_stats *stat, unsigned int freq)
 {
 	int index;
+	for (index = 0; index < stat->max_state; index++) 
+		 if (stat->freq_table[index] == freq)
+			return index;
+	/* no exact match, round up */
 	for (index = 0; index < stat->max_state; index++)
-		if (stat->freq_table[index] == freq)
+		if ((stat->freq_table[index] >> 10) == (freq >> 10))
 			return index;
 	return -1;
 }
@@ -251,6 +255,8 @@ static int cpufreq_stats_create_table(struct cpufreq_policy *policy,
 	spin_lock(&cpufreq_stats_lock);
 	stat->last_time = get_jiffies_64();
 	stat->last_index = freq_table_get_index(stat, policy->cur);
+	if (stat->last_index > stat->max_state)
+		stat->last_index = stat->max_state - 1;
 	spin_unlock(&cpufreq_stats_lock);
 	cpufreq_cpu_put(data);
 	return 0;
